> > The buildworld has also exposed a major flaw in the r-base* packaging. The 
> > builds logs for…
> >
> > http://www.snaggledworks.com/fink/buildworld/2014-07-24/logs/cran-slam-r30.log
> >
> > and
> >
> > http://www.snaggledworks.com/fink/buildworld/2014-07-24/logs/cran-rjava-r31.log
> >
> > show the missing dependencies on gcc49-compilers and libicu48-dev (among 
> > others from
> > /sw/Library/Frameworks/R.framework/Resources/etc/Makeconf's linkage of
> > LIBS =  -lpcre -llzma -lbz2 -lz -lm -liconv -licuuc -licui18n
> >
> > The debian developers solve this in their r-base-dev package with 
> > dependencies on the required *-dev packages…
> >
> > https://packages.debian.org/sid/r-base-dev
> >
> > Unfortunately the use of BuildDependsOnly: True in the r-base*-dev 
> > split-off prohibits this in fink. So it would appear that the only solution 
> > is to explicitly add those missing *-dev dependencies to the BuildDepends 
> > in every single cran package in libs/rmods. Ugh.
> >      Jack
> > ps It makes one wonder if fink couldn't be modified to special case the 
> > BuildDependsOnly: True to disable it for the *-dev split-off itself. That 
> > is that Depends on *-dev which use BuildDependsOnly: True are ignored for 
> > the case of their presence in a *-dev which has already has 
> > BuildDependsOnly: True itself since that will recursively force the 
> > BuildDependsOnly: True on the other -dev packages to be honored despite 
> > their presence in the Depends of r-rbase*-dev.

> > > In any case, I fixed some of the issues you pointed out (in sdl2, 
> > > fflas-ffpack, mc, the-silver-searcher) but now am mostly left with 
> > > "failures/project/insufficient_permission" failures, but I am not quite 
> > > sure what the failure indicates. Perhaps this:
> > >
> > >    cp: /sw/share/info/dir.bak: Permission denied
> > >
> > > I think this is caused by the install-info tool and the fact that the 
> > > affected packages (e.g. grep) use the "InfoDocs" fields. I don't think a 
> > > package author can do much about that, can they? As such, perhaps you 
> > > could check if the above line is the only one with "permission denied", 
> > > and in that case, demote the "failure" to a "warning" ?
> >
> > Yeah, I've downgraded those to a warning.  fink-bld takes care of any
> > writing being done directly into %p.
